Peru, Clinton County, New York Property Taxes
Property Taxes in Peru, New York
Median Peru, New York effective property tax rate: 2.12%, significantly higher than the national median of 1.02%, and higher than the New York state median of 1.90%.
Median Peru, New York home value: $231,100
Median annual Peru, New York tax bill: $5,020, higher than the national median property tax bill of $2,400.

Property Tax Assessment Values Across Peru, Clinton County, New York
When examining property taxes in Peru, New York, understanding the distinction between "market value" and "assessed value" is crucial.
The market value is what a willing buyer would pay to a willing seller in an open and competitive market, often influenced by location, property condition, and economic market trends. The Clinton County appraisal district estimates the market value for tax purposes.
The assessed value is the market value minus any applicable exemptions or limits determined by local laws and offerings. The tax assessed value is the figure used to calculate your property taxes or the amount multiplied by your tax rate to get your tax bill.
Assessment notices:
In Clinton County, assessment notices are sent in the spring each year. They'll typically reach your mailbox by the middle of May.
Each property owner receives an assessment notice that contains both the market value and assessed value, along with an estimate of your property tax bill. Property Tax Bills Across Peru, Clinton County, New York
Property tax bills in Peru are calculated by applying the local tax rate to a home’s assessed value, which is based on the market value of the property. For homeowners, the assessed value is the key factor because it determines how much tax is owed each year. In Clinton County, the median home price is $231,100, and the median property tax bill is $5,020, which is well above the national median property tax bill of $2,400 and the national median property tax rate of 1.02%.
Other factors can also affect the final bill, including local budgets, school funding, and other taxing jurisdictions. For many homeowners, this means property taxes can be a major part of housing costs. Bills in Peru vary widely, with the 25th percentile at $3,535 and the 75th percentile at $6,634, showing how much the tax burden can differ from one property to another.
